如何实现saas wms系统的多用户权限管理?
随着企业规模的不断扩大,供应链管理(WMS)系统在提高企业运营效率、降低成本、提升客户满意度等方面发挥着越来越重要的作用。SaaS模式下的WMS系统,因其灵活性、可扩展性和低成本等优势,成为了众多企业的首选。然而,在多用户环境下,如何实现WMS系统的权限管理,确保系统安全稳定运行,成为了企业关注的焦点。本文将从以下几个方面探讨如何实现SaaS WMS系统的多用户权限管理。
一、权限管理概述
- 权限管理定义
权限管理是指对系统中不同角色、用户或实体在系统中的访问权限进行控制,确保系统资源的安全、稳定和高效利用。
- 权限管理目的
(1)保障系统安全:防止未授权用户访问系统,降低系统被恶意攻击的风险。
(2)提高系统效率:合理分配权限,使每个用户都能在各自的职责范围内高效地完成工作。
(3)满足合规要求:遵循相关法律法规,确保企业合规经营。
二、SaaS WMS系统多用户权限管理策略
- 角色权限管理
(1)角色定义:根据企业组织架构和业务需求,将用户划分为不同角色,如管理员、操作员、审计员等。
(2)角色权限分配:为每个角色分配相应的权限,包括数据访问、操作、配置等。
(3)角色权限调整:根据企业业务变化,适时调整角色权限,确保权限与职责相匹配。
- 用户权限管理
(1)用户身份验证:采用用户名、密码、手机验证码等多种方式,确保用户身份真实可靠。
(2)用户权限分配:根据用户角色,为用户分配相应的权限。
(3)用户权限变更:当用户职责发生变化时,及时调整用户权限。
- 数据权限管理
(1)数据分类:根据数据敏感性,将数据分为不同类别,如公开数据、内部数据、敏感数据等。
(2)数据访问控制:根据用户角色和权限,控制用户对数据的访问。
(3)数据操作控制:限制用户对数据的增删改查等操作。
- 操作权限管理
(1)操作分类:将系统操作分为不同类别,如查看、编辑、删除、导出等。
(2)操作权限分配:为每个操作分配相应的权限。
(3)操作权限变更:根据企业业务变化,适时调整操作权限。
- 系统审计管理
(1)审计日志记录:记录用户操作、数据访问等行为,为权限管理提供依据。
(2)审计日志查询:允许管理员查询审计日志,了解系统运行情况。
(3)审计日志分析:定期分析审计日志,发现潜在风险,及时采取措施。
三、实现SaaS WMS系统多用户权限管理的注意事项
权限管理策略应与企业组织架构、业务需求相结合,确保权限分配合理。
权限管理应遵循最小权限原则,即用户只能访问和操作与其职责相关的数据。
权限管理应具备可扩展性,适应企业业务变化。
权限管理应具备安全性,防止未授权用户访问系统。
权限管理应具备可追溯性,便于问题追踪和责任追究。
总之,实现SaaS WMS系统的多用户权限管理,是企业提高系统安全、稳定和高效运行的关键。通过合理设计权限管理策略,确保企业业务顺利开展。
猜你喜欢: 国产PDM